M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] There are at least four distinct but related alkaline phosphatases: intestinal, placental, placental-like, and liver/bone/kidney (tissue non-specific). The intestinal alkaline phosphatase gene encodes a digestive brush-border enzyme. This enzyme is a component of the gut mucosal defense system and is thought to function in the detoxification of lipopolysaccharide, and in the prevention of bacterial translocation in the gut. [provided by RefSeq, Dec 2014]
PHENOTYPE: Mice homozygous for disruption of this gene show no gross abnormalities in appearance, behavior or fertility. They do display accelerated lipid absorption on a high fat diet leading to elevated plasma triglycerides and increased weight gain. [provided by MGI curators]
